Abstract
The utility model discloses a portable desk lamp, which comprises a base, a head and a strut connecting the base and the head; the head is provided with a bottom board, a luminous body and an outer shell. The luminous body is a semiconductor light-emitting diode, and the inside of the base is provided with a battery box used for providing a direct current power supply. With the adoption of the semiconductor light-emitting diode as the luminous body, the utility model is remarkably characterized in efficient energy saving, environmental protection (no wastes such as mercury, etc.), no radiation, little maintenance, etc. With the battery box arranged inside the base used for placing batteries to provide the direct current power supply, the portable desk lamp can be used conveniently in case of no external power supply such as in the field, etc.
Description
Technical field
The utility model relates to lighting, relates in particular to a kind of portable desk lamp.
Background technology
Existing desk lamp is of a great variety, mainly is made up of the pole of base, head and connection base and head, and its light emitting source that is arranged on the lamp holder has incandescent lamp body, daylight lamp body etc.But this type of desk lamp all adopts alternating voltage, carries inconvenience, and can produce stroboscopic in use, and stroboscopic can produce injury to eyes, and incandescent lamp bulb, fluorescent tube have short, frangible, shortcomings such as luminosity is not high, not soft, power consumption in service life; In addition, in order to make the lamp holder can be with respect to pole, base translation-angle and position, the pole that existing desk lamp adopts is a kind of flexible hose construction, but no matter how translation-angle and bending of lamp holder and pole, lamp holder, pole and base can't closely combine all the time (such as folding), in the process of transporting or carrying, occupied bigger space, very inconvenient.
Summary of the invention
At the shortcoming of prior art, the utility model provides a kind of portable desk lamp, and main purpose is the light emitting source weak point in service life that solves desk lamp in the prior art, the employing alternating current produces stroboscopic as power supply problem.
The technical solution of the utility model is: a kind of portable desk lamp, comprise base, head and the pole that connects base and head, described head is provided with illuminator, described illuminator is a semiconductor light-emitting-diode, and described base or head or pole being provided with are used to provide the battery case of dc source.

The specific embodiment
The utility model is described in further detail below in conjunction with accompanying drawing.
See also Fig. 1, the portable desk lamp of present embodiment is made up of the pole B of base D, head A and connection base D and head A, and head A is connected by the first steering structure C with pole B, and base D is connected by the second steering structure E with pole B.
See also Fig. 3, head A (comprises 28 semiconductor light-emitting-diodes that are connected on the circuit board by outer cover 1, circuit board 42,28 semiconductor light-emitting-diodes are arranged in four of seven row, every row) and base plate 8 compositions, base plate 8 is provided with 28 bellmouths corresponding to 28 semiconductor light-emitting-diodes, during assembling, the semiconductor light-emitting-diode correspondence is flush-mounted in the bellmouth; The first steering structure C is by a threaded shaft 35, two bolts (36,37) form, the afterbody of threaded shaft 35 is a stator 39, these stator 39 both sides have through hole, bolt 37 ecto-entads pass the through hole of stator 39 1 sides, friction plate 30a, disk spring 33a, bolt 34 is enclosed within the afterbody of bolt 37 successively and tightens, equally, bolt 36 ecto-entads pass the through hole of stator 39 opposite sides, jump ring 41 is enclosed within the afterbody and the chucking of bolt 37, friction plate 30b, the stator 38 of head end, location meson 40, disk spring 33b, banking stop 32a and nut 34 are enclosed within on the head of threaded shaft 35 successively and tighten, stator 38 is fixed tightly on the head A by screw 46, and steering structure C on, lower cover slip 7 encases steering structure C makes profile more smooth attractive in appearance.
See also Fig. 4, pole B is by a upper boom stopper (left side, right) 6, upper boom 3, king-rod 4, lower beam 5, two stators 31 and lower beam stopper 17 are formed, upper boom 3, king-rod 4 and lower beam 5 socket successively form telescopic pole, upper boom stopper 6 is clamped in the upper boom 3, and two bolts 36 of steering structure C, 37 difference inlay cards are on a upper boom stopper (left side, right) in, by steering structure C head A is connected with pole B thus, head A can serve as the rotation that axle is made 360 degree with threaded shaft 35, and rely on the effect of disk spring 33b can be fixed on certain angle, in addition, head A and steering structure C can also be with two bolts 36,37 is the rotation that axle is made wide-angle, in like manner relies on the effect of disk spring 33a, and head A and steering structure C can be fixed on certain angle.
See also Fig. 5, the second steering structure E is made up of base shaft 28 and mistake line rotating shaft 29, nut 34, disk spring 33c, banking stop 32b and stator 31 overlap successively and are through on the base shaft 28 and tighten, banking stop 32c and another piece stator 31 overlap successively and were through in the line rotating shaft 29, base shaft 28 and mistake line rotating shaft 29 embed respectively in the front end of base D, thus, steering structure E is connected pole B with base D, pole B can serve as the rotation that axle is made wide-angle with crossing line rotating shaft 29 with base shaft 28, rely on the effect of disk spring 33c, pole B can be fixed on certain angle; Before the bottom surface of base D, back two ends are respectively equipped with fixing feet 15, the bottom of fixing feet 15 is provided with fixedly foot pad 16, the end face of base D is provided with the pole groove 2 that is used to collect pole B, the rear end of base D is socketed with end cap 11, before the end cap 11, the inside of base D is provided with switchboard 12, between end cap 11 and switchboard 12, be provided with switch fixed block 14 successively, semiaxis 13, switch rotating shaft 21, on fixed block 14, be provided with switch copper sheet 22, on semiaxis 13, be provided with switch shrapnel 23, on switch shrapnel 23, be provided with steel ball 27, outside end cap 11, be provided with knob plug 20 that is connected with switch rotating shaft 21 and the switching knob 19 that wraps in knob plug 20 outsides.
See also Fig. 6, base D inside is provided with the battery case 9 that a shape matches with base D, the groove end of battery case 9 is provided with battery positive/negative plate 24, battery anode slice 25 and battery cathode sheet 26, also be provided with the control panel 43 that is connected with switchboard 12 in the box, control panel 43 has two charging indicator lights, being provided with of the end cap 10 of battery case 9 is used for the catching groove that draws button 18 (upper and lower) to cooperate and draws button spring 48, and also is provided with on the panel of end cap 10 and is used to appear the lamp hole of charging indicator light and discharge indicator lamp and the charging jack that charges for rechargeable battery.
See also Fig. 2, because the existence of steering structure C, steering structure E, telescopic pole B, head A of the present utility model and pole B can be collected in the pole groove 2, have significantly reduced the desk lamp occupation space, are easy to carry.
See also Fig. 7, operation principle of the present utility model is as follows: utilize external power supply (direct current of 10.0V, 1.0A) to 4 3V rechargeable battery chargings in the battery case, be full of electricity back voltage and be raised to 10V, at this moment, rotary switc knob 19, fit adjustment gear by switch rotating shaft 21, semiaxis 13, switch fixed block 14 and control panel 43, when being adjusted to 1 grade, 4 LED bright (12v, 20mA), when being adjusted to 2 grades, 20 LED bright (12v, 100mA), when being adjusted to 3 grades, 28 LED bright (12v, 140mA).
